The Story of Yoseph
This Hebrew name, meaning 'God will add,' carries an ancient promise of abundance and divine favor, a blessing waiting for your son.
Yoseph is a variant spelling of the Hebrew name Yosef, stemming from the root 'yasaf,' meaning 'to add' or 'God will increase.' This name boasts a rich biblical heritage, most famously carried by Joseph, son of Jacob, whose story of triumph and divine providence is recounted in the Book of Genesis. From ancient Israel, the name spread through Jewish diaspora and Christian cultures, evolving in spelling but retaining its core meaning of divine favor and growth.
